Ethnic Distribution of Snook
According to the US Census, the Snook surname is distributed across the following ethnic groups. This data reflects self-reported ethnicity among 7,141 Americans with the Snook last name.
| Ethnicity | Percentage |
|---|---|
| White | 95.13% |
| Black | 0.43% |
| Hispanic | 1.67% |
| Asian/Pacific Islander | 0.43% |
| Native American | 0.63% |
| Two or More Races | 1.71% |
Popularity of Snook Over Time
Comparing US Census data from 2000 and 2010 shows how the Snook surname has changed in prevalence.
The number of Americans with the Snook surname increased by 500 between 2000 and 2010.
